Property Overview:

Bungalow House:
Entrance Hall
Kitchen: 17 m2
Living Room: 30 m2, with a door opening onto the terrace
Three Bedrooms: 11 m2,12 m2, and 12 m2
Bathroom: 7 m2
Separate Toilet

The bungalow is fully habitable but would benefit from some modernisation. It currently features single-glazed windows with mechanical shutters and has a 1970s decor. The electrical system is outdated and will need updating. The property is equipped with oil-fired central heating.

Ground Floor apartment:
Kitchen: 11 m2
Dining Room: 14 m2
Snug/Office Room: 7 m2
Bedroom: 16 m2
Toilet: 3 m2
Shower Room: 5 m2 with an Italian shower
Boiler Room: 4 m2
Cellar: 22 m2

This ground floor benefits from double-glazed windows, updated electrics, and oil-fired central heating, shared with the main house (same boiler). The apartment is accessible from the outside and there's also a staircase connecting the two floors together.

Stone House – Ground Floor:
Entrance Hall (9 m2) – Featuring an original stone sink, a beautiful stone staircase, and natural tiled flooring.
Living Room (32 m2) – Open-plan with a kitchen area and a charming stone fireplace. A door leads directly to the terrace.
Downstairs Bedroom (19 m2) / Separate Lounge – A versatile space that can serve as a bedroom or an additional sitting room.
Bathroom (4 m2) – In need of updating.
Separate Toilet
Large Summer Room (40 m2) – Currently without windows, offering potential for transformation.
Cellar / Wine Cave (6 m2) – Perfect for wine storage.

Stone House – First Floor:
Landing (6 m2)
Two Bedrooms (14 m2 & 12 m2)
Separate Toilet (3 m2) – Spacious enough to accommodate a shower.
Attic Space (34 m2) – Offers great potential for conversion into additional bedrooms.

The stone house is habitable but would benefit from some updates, including electrics, heating, and insulation.

Guest House:
Kitchen Entrance (9 m2)
Living Room (9 m2)
Bathroom (7 m2)
Bedroom (19 m2)
The guest house requires full renovation.

Outbuildings:
The open-fronted barns were previously used for smallholding purposes but offer great potential for business activities as well. Approximate sizes are as follows:
Hangar A: 400 m2
Porcherie (Pigsty): 80 m2
Additional Buildings: Including a workshop and salle de trait (milking room): 150 m2
Hangar B: 260 m2
Hangar C: 140 m2
Garage (33 m2) – Accessible directly from the stone house.
Stone Barn (114 m2) – Features a stunning vaulted stone arch, ideal for storage or use as a workshop.

Garden:
The property boasts a spacious garden primarily laid to lawn and is home to a variety of fruit trees, offering both beauty and potential for further development.
